1835/00/00 Rev John Monteith Home Monteith Hall is built in 1835 as the residence of Reverend John Monteith (1788-1868) and family.
1897/00/00 Frank B Meade Architect William Gates, Rev Monteith's grandson, enlarges Monteith Hall in 1897.
